Future of UK’s first permanent immersive art gallery at risk
The future of the UK’s first permanent immersive digital art gallery, The Reel Store in Coventry, is in jeopardy after the organisation that runs it went into administration. Clear Touch acquires collaborative software partner NUITEQ
Collaborative software company NUITEQ has been acquired by its US-based partner Clear Touch. NUITEQ, which will continue to operate under its own brand, offers solutions to educational institutions, businesses and government organisations in more than 70 countries. LG appoints Midwich’s MiSupport as its LED service centre
LG has appointed Midwich's service department, MiSupport, as its service and repair centre for LED products. Midwich will become the official service partner for in- and out-of-warranty repairs in the UK and Ireland, acting on behalf of LG Business Solutions. Lightware UK launches experience centre in City of London
Lightware Visual Engineering has officially opened a new experience centre in the City of London. The new facility will serve as a central hub for partners and customers across the UK and provide sales, customer, and technical support for all of Lightware's products. Genelec marks 45th anniversary with launch of world tour
Genelec is marking its 45th anniversary by launching the Genelec 45 World Tour. The tour will combine demonstrations of Genelec's studio monitors with a programme of learning and listening experiences, complemented by a major global music collaboration.
